Pack power battery voltage consistency

Pack power battery voltage consistency

In short, the consistency of each cell's voltage, internal resistance, capacity and self-discharge rate (K-value) is crucial for a pack's safety, efficiency and lifespan. When cells are matched (like synchronized rowers), they share current evenly and age together.

SOC, or , is the equivalent of a fuel quantity remaining. SOC cannot be determined by a simple voltage measurement, because the terminal voltage of a battery may stay substantially constant until it is completely discharged. In some types of battery, electrolyte may be related to state of charge but this is not measurable on typical battery pack cells, and is not related to state of charge on most battery types. Norway pack lithium battery manufacturer

Norway pack lithium battery manufacturer

Morrow Batteries, founded in 2020 in Norway, develops sustainable Lithium Iron Phosphate and Lithium Nickel Manganese Oxide batteries for various energy storage applications. Aiming for 43 GWh production by 2028, they prioritize renewable energy and traceable supply chains.
